Classic Animated Gems (Pre-2000)
-
Snow White and the Seven Dwarfs (1937)
The world’s first full-length animated feature, this timeless tale sets the standard for Disney’s enchanting storytelling. With unforgettable songs and iconic characters, it’s the cornerstone of Disney magic. -
The Lion King (1994)
A sweeping epic set in the wilds of Africa featuring a powerful story of responsibility, loss, and redemption. Celebrated for visual artistry and the unforgettable voice cast including Matthew Broderick, James Earl Jones, and Jeremy Irons. -
Beauty and the Beast (1991)
A fairy tale brought to life with stunning animation and an unforgettable songstorm. This Oscar-winning film redefines romance and inner beauty through a magical curse and soulful characters.

Aladdin (1992)
A vibrant tale of love and adventure, starring Robin Williams as the wise and witty Genie. Combining humor, music, and a spellbinding plot, it remains a crowd favorite. -
The Little Mermaid (1989)
A vibrant underwater romp featuring Ariel, Prince Eric, and a soundtrack that launched a cultural phenomenon. Its blend of fantasy and self-discovery has made it a beloved classic.
Timeless Favorites (2000–Present)
-
Finding Nemo (2003) & Finding Dory (2016)
These underwater adventures from Pixar and Disney are emotional masterpieces about family, friendship, and perseverance. With stunning animation and laugh-out-loud moments, they captivate all ages. -
Frozen (2013) & Frozen II (2019)
A modern fairy tale redefining storytelling with bold messages of sisterhood and self-acceptance. The soundtrack — especially “Let It Go” — is iconic worldwide.
-
Moana (2016)
A powerful journey of identity and courage set on the Polynesian seas. Featuring authentic cultural representation and a dynamic voice cast including Auli’i Cravalho, Moana inspires adventure and self-discovery. -

Encanto (2021)
A vibrantly animated musical celebrating family and individuality in a magical Colombian-inspired village. With unforgettable songs and a heartfelt story, it’s a fresh and meaningful addition to the Disney canon.
